Officially opened in September 2008 by Prof. Eric Hultman, the DGHPU has since been the hub for physiology, nutrition and metabolism research at the University of Nottingham. Our highly skilled team of academic researchers, clinical fellows, and specialist research technicians, provide us with the capabilities to deliver world leading' and 'internationally excellent' research into metabolic and physiological regulation in studies involving human volunteers.
